Health & Her launches phytoestrogen-free menopause supplements

Health & Her has created its first live culture, phytoestrogen-free supplements targeting perimenopause and menopause and designed for those who are sensitive to phytoestrogens or other forms of oestrogen.

The Health & Her Biome vegan supplements deliver 50 billion CFUs – the live cultures used in both formulations are the LaB4P consortium blend, supported by 22 clinical trials and scientifically proven to reach the gut alive. The Lab4P blend contains five strains of bacteria – two strains of Lactobacillus acidophilus, Bifidobacterium animalis, Bifidobacterium bifidum and Lactobacillus plantarum.

Perimenopause Biome is aimed at supporting women who are experiencing the effects of menopause but still having periods and combines these live cultures with key vitamins, minerals and botanicals including vitamin B6, which contributes to the regulation of hormonal activity, B2, B5, B12 and magnesium to help reduce tiredness and fatigue, zinc for normal cognitive function and ashwagandha.

Menopause Biome is for women whose periods have stopped and includes vitamins A, B6, B12 and D3 to aid normal function of the immune system, chromium to help maintain normal blood glucose levels, biotin and vitamins A and B2 to contribute to the maintenance of normal mucous membranes, and cranberry.

“When we investigated phytoestrogen alternatives, we identified that live cultures are a great addition to a supplement programme for this life stage,” says brand co-founder, Kate Bache. “The reason why they are important is that numerous clinical studies suggest that the transition to menopause can disrupt the diversity of the microbiome. Given the increasing evidence on the benefit of a diverse microbiome in many aspects of health it was right decision to include live cultures in our formulation.”
